DocumentCode
2266096
Title
Efficient Storage Management for Object-based Flash Memory
Author
Kang, Yangwook ; Yang, Jingpei ; Miller, Ethan L.
Author_Institution
Storage Syst. Res. Center, Univ. of California, Santa Cruz, CA, USA
fYear
2010
fDate
17-19 Aug. 2010
Firstpage
407
Lastpage
409
Abstract
Flash memory has become increasingly popular in today´s storage systems. However, replacing hard drives with flash memory in current systems often either requires major file system changes or causes performance degradation due to the limitations of block-based interface and out-of-place updates required by flash. To alleviate this problem, we propose an object-based model for flash memory that gives the hardware and firmware the ability to optimize performance for the underlying implementation. Based on this model, we propose two new data placement policies that exploit richer information from an object-based interface. Using simulation, we show that cleaning overhead can be reduced by up to 9% by separating data and metadata. Segregating the access time from metadata can further reduce the cleaning overhead by up to 23%.
Keywords
data handling; flash memories; storage management; block-based interface; data placement policy; firmware; hard drives; hardware; metadata; object-based flash memory; object-based interface; object-based model; out-of-place updates; storage management; storage system; Ash; Cleaning; Computational modeling; Data models; Hardware; Memory management; Performance evaluation; Flash Memory; Object-based Storage Devices; data placement policy;
fLanguage
English
Publisher
ieee
Conference_Titel
Modeling, Analysis & Simulation of Computer and Telecommunication Systems (MASCOTS), 2010 IEEE International Symposium on
Conference_Location
Miami Beach, FL
ISSN
1526-7539
Print_ISBN
978-1-4244-8181-1
Type
conf
DOI
10.1109/MASCOTS.2010.52
Filename
5581614
Link To Document